Tailwind CSSTailwind CSS
Home
  • Tailwind CSS 书籍目录
  • Vue 3 开发实战指南
  • React 和 Next.js 学习
  • TypeScript
  • React开发框架书籍大纲
  • Shadcn学习大纲
  • Swift 编程语言:从入门到进阶
  • SwiftUI 学习指南
  • 函数式编程大纲
  • Swift 异步编程语言
  • Swift 协议化编程
  • SwiftUI MVVM 开发模式
  • SwiftUI 图表开发书籍
  • SwiftData
  • ArkTS编程语言:从入门到精通
  • 仓颉编程语言:从入门到精通
  • 鸿蒙手机客户端开发实战
  • WPF书籍
  • C#开发书籍
learn
  • 搜索未来:SEO与GEO双引擎实战手册
  • 《边界与共生:AI Agent的设计哲学与未来演进》
  • Java编程语言
  • Kotlin 编程入门与实战
  • /python/outline.html
  • Rust 开发入门
  • AI Agent
  • MCP (Model Context Protocol) 应用指南
  • 深度学习
  • 深度学习
  • 强化学习: 理论与实践
  • 扩散模型书籍
  • Agentic AI for Everyone
langchain
Home
  • Tailwind CSS 书籍目录
  • Vue 3 开发实战指南
  • React 和 Next.js 学习
  • TypeScript
  • React开发框架书籍大纲
  • Shadcn学习大纲
  • Swift 编程语言:从入门到进阶
  • SwiftUI 学习指南
  • 函数式编程大纲
  • Swift 异步编程语言
  • Swift 协议化编程
  • SwiftUI MVVM 开发模式
  • SwiftUI 图表开发书籍
  • SwiftData
  • ArkTS编程语言:从入门到精通
  • 仓颉编程语言:从入门到精通
  • 鸿蒙手机客户端开发实战
  • WPF书籍
  • C#开发书籍
learn
  • 搜索未来:SEO与GEO双引擎实战手册
  • 《边界与共生:AI Agent的设计哲学与未来演进》
  • Java编程语言
  • Kotlin 编程入门与实战
  • /python/outline.html
  • Rust 开发入门
  • AI Agent
  • MCP (Model Context Protocol) 应用指南
  • 深度学习
  • 深度学习
  • 强化学习: 理论与实践
  • 扩散模型书籍
  • Agentic AI for Everyone
langchain
  • 从桌面整理到通用设计:这个案例揭示了什么

从桌面整理到通用设计:这个案例揭示了什么

“Mac智能整理助手”看似是一个解决具体、琐碎问题的工具——整理桌面文件、归类文件夹。然而,正是这种贴近日常的简单场景,像一面棱镜,折射出AI Agent设计的全部核心哲学。这个案例的价值不在于它有多“智能”,而在于它如何将抽象的设计原则具象化,并为更广泛的通用设计提供了可迁移的范式。

1. 从“命令执行”到“意图理解”的范式转移

传统文件整理软件(如自动化脚本或批量重命名工具)遵循严格的“如果-那么”规则:如果文件名包含“发票”,则移动到“财务”文件夹。这种模式是指令驱动的,它假设用户已经明确知道所有分类规则。

而“Mac智能整理助手”的突破在于,它尝试理解意图。它观察用户的行为模式(例如,用户总是将来自某个发件人的PDF放入“项目A”),并推断出用户的分类逻辑。当遇到新文件时,它不是在执行一个死命令,而是在进行一个概率判断:“用户最有可能希望这个文件去哪里?”

通用设计启示: 任何领域的Agent,其核心价值都不在于自动化执行已知任务,而在于处理未知与模糊。从智能家居(理解“我有点冷”而非“把温度调到26度”)到企业级助手(理解“帮我准备下周的客户会议”而非“查找文件X”),这种从“指令”到“意图”的跃迁是Agent从工具变为伙伴的关键。

2. “最小化干预”是最高级的用户体验

在桌面整理案例中,最反直觉的设计可能是“不整理”。Agent在行动前,先模拟整理结果,生成一个“预览快照”。用户看到的是:“我建议将以下5个文件移动到‘工作’文件夹,将3个图片移动到‘截图’文件夹。是否执行?”

这种设计哲学的核心是尊重用户的主权。它默认用户是最终决策者,Agent只是提供建议。这与许多追求“全自动化”的产品形成了鲜明对比。全自动化虽然省事,但一旦出错(比如误删了重要文件),用户会迅速失去信任。

通用设计启示: 在医疗、金融、法律等高风险领域,Agent的“最小化干预”原则是建立信任的基石。一个自动诊断系统不应直接开药,而应提供诊断建议和依据,让医生做最终决定。一个金融交易Agent不应直接下单,而应模拟交易结果并请求确认。“主动建议,被动执行” 是Agent设计的黄金法则。

3. 记忆与遗忘:智能的边界线

整理助手需要记忆用户的分类偏好(长期记忆),才能持续优化。但它必须学会“遗忘”。它不应该记住用户打开过的每个文件的具体内容,尤其是隐私文件(如银行对账单、私人照片)。它只需要记住归类规则(“来自银行的所有PDF都放入‘财务’文件夹”)。

这种对记忆内容的选择性编码,是解决隐私与智能之间矛盾的关键。一个“什么都记得”的Agent是可怕的,它像一个无处不在的监控者。一个“什么都记不住”的Agent是愚蠢的,它无法从经验中学习。

通用设计启示: 任何Agent都必须明确回答三个问题:

  • 记什么? (只记录与任务目标相关的抽象模式,而非原始数据)
  • 记多久? (引入时间衰减机制,旧规则可以被新规则覆盖)
  • 忘什么? (明确设定“遗忘禁区”,如生物特征、私密对话、金融密码)

这种设计哲学,让Agent在“聪明”和“安全”之间找到了平衡。

4. 谦逊与纠错:让失败成为学习机会

当用户手动将文件从Agent建议的位置移回原处时,这个行为本身就是一个反馈信号。一个优秀的Agent不会固执己见,而是会反思:“我之前的分类规则可能错了,用户有新的偏好。我需要调整我的模型。”

这种允许被推翻的设计,体现了“谦逊的智能”。它承认自己会犯错,并愿意从错误中学习。这与许多“黑箱”AI系统形成对比,那些系统拒绝解释,也拒绝被纠正。

通用设计启示: 人机共生的本质是共同进化。Agent不应是高高在上的专家,而应是乐于学习的学生。一个能接受“不”的Agent,比一个永远正确的Agent更值得信赖。在设计任何Agent时,都必须预留“纠错通道”,让用户能够轻松地覆盖Agent的决策,并且Agent能从这个覆盖行为中学习。

5. 从“桌面”到“世界”:场景的通用性

这个案例的最终启示是:设计哲学是通用的,但实现细节是场景化的。

  • 感知层:在桌面整理中,感知的是文件名、文件类型、创建时间。在智能家居中,感知的是温度、湿度、人的位置。在医疗中,感知的是病历、化验单、医学影像。
  • 认知层:在桌面整理中,认知是模式识别(“用户喜欢把这类文件放这里”)。在企业客服中,认知是意图分类(“用户想退货还是咨询”)。
  • 决策层:在桌面整理中,决策是“移动/不移动”。在自动驾驶中,决策是“刹车/转向”。
  • 行动层:在桌面整理中,行动是“移动文件”。在机器人中,行动是“抓取物体”。

核心哲学不变:

  • 理解意图而非执行指令。
  • 最小化干预,尊重人类主权。
  • 选择性记忆,保护隐私。
  • 谦逊学习,允许被推翻。

结语:小场景,大哲学

“Mac智能整理助手”不是一个产品,而是一个思想实验。它用最轻量级的方式,展示了AI Agent设计的全部张力:智能与安全、主动与谦逊、记忆与遗忘、执行与理解。

当我们把这种思维从桌面整理迁移到智能城市管理、企业资源规划、甚至人形机器人时,我们看到的不是技术堆栈的不同,而是设计哲学的一脉相承。真正伟大的Agent,不是那些能做最多事的,而是那些最懂得何时不做、何时提问、何时学习的。

这个案例告诉我们:通用设计始于对具体场景的深刻理解,终于对人性与边界的永恒尊重。

Last Updated:: 5/14/26, 12:17 PM